Le Touquet–Côte d'Opale Airport
Le Touquet–Elizabeth II Airport (French: Aéroport Le Touquet–Elizabeth II) (IATA: LTQ, ICAO: LFAT) is 2.9 kilometres (1.8 mi) east-southeast of Le Touquet,[1] a commune of the Pas-de-Calais department on the coast of northern France.Following the death of Queen Elizabeth II in September 2022, the airport was renamed in her honor.There are three flying clubs and most of them also give flying lessons; two of them are helicopter schools and clubs.As of November 2018, there are no more scheduled services after the only operator, LyddAir, ceased its route to Lydd.This French airport-related article is a stub.
